I have an appointment on 23rd November for Tier-1 General ILR.

As per the new form and guidance, we need to submit letter from employer for all work related absences from UK including paid annual holidays.

I do have a letter from my current employer but do not have a letter from my previous employer for the absences when I was working for previous employer. I requested previous employer who replied saying they do not have details in their system for leave older than 3 years.

Should a self certification for such absences will be sufficient?

Also I took some compassionate leave which has been certified by my current employer.

Do I need to attach a separate letter certifying/describing my compassionate leave?

I do not have original death certificate with me to justify the compassionate leave. Will photocopy be sufficient for this purpose?
